Marcus Hiles Dallas has a passion for community building, and he indulges it on multiple levels.

 
Marcus Hiles of Dallas has been developing upscale apartment communities in the state of Texas since the middle portion of the 1980s. To him, the word “community” is very operable. He does everything possible to create environments that invite interaction and a sense of community. The developments are largely centered in or just outside of large metropolitan areas, and that close knit feeling can be lost when you are in the big city. As a response, he creates communities that can be described as urban oases.

The actual living units are visually stunning and aesthetically pleasing. His projects target upscale renters, so every detail is attended to meticulously. When you live in one of his townhomes or apartments, you see the fruits of your success all around you. This is a fantastic feeling, but it does not stop there. When you think about an apartment community, you may envision a number of units surrounded by a series of parking lots. Yes, there may be little patches of greenery here and there, but for the most part, the outdoor spaces are not very appealing.

Marcus Hiles of Dallas decided to go in a completely different direction. Since he does in fact want to build holistic communities, he pays a lot of attention to the outdoor spaces. Each property has somewhat different characteristics, but some of his developments are fronted by lush forest refuges. There are large private parks, shade trees, and jogging trails, and some communities offer lakefront living and championship golf course access. These shared spaces invite interaction, and in fact, the clubhouses have dedicated spaces that groups can utilize for gatherings.

This community building spirit extends into other areas. Marcus Hiles Dallas places an emphasis on his company culture. He endeavors to engender a community spirit within the workplace. There are mentoring programs and ongoing opportunities for professional development. When you provide employees with pathways that lead to advancement, they will usually stay with your company for the long haul. Over time, the people who work together will develop long-term relationships, and this adds mortar to the foundation of the organization.
